Creative Resume
I am a mixed media artist and avid scrapbooker living in the heart of New York City: Times Square. My work definitely reflects the urban rhythm and tends to focus on the everyday moments in life. My style is heavy on text and personal reflections and tends towards the artsy end of the spectrum, but always based on solid graphic design principles. I'm also a technique and tool junkie, always trying to find a way to push my supplies further and see all the possibilities. And I'm multi-scraptual; scrapping digi, traditional and hybrid.
I am a responsible, detail-oriented, hard worker, and I always deliver projects on schedule. In fact, I can deliver assignments under extremely tight deadlines. My writing and editing skills are excellent. I am an enthusiastic teacher, teaching scrapbooking, quilting, and mixed media classes. I am also a regular guest on Scrapbook Memories TV (PBS).
